JACK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2018 in Review

227 of the 4,363 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Jack in the Box (JACK) for Q1 2018, worth a combined $2.48B — down 14% from $2.87B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 56 funds closed out of JACK and 27 opened new positions — a net loss of 29 holders — while 84 trimmed existing stakes and 83 added.

The largest buyer was Jana Partners, adding an estimated $95.4M. The largest seller was Scopus Asset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$67.8M sold.
